Transaction 341502b4bbec2a80e38fb1174ab61d29860311520da538042f7362869c68c445
1 Input
1 Output
-
341502b4bbec2a80e38fb1174ab61d29860311520da538042f7362869c68c445:0
- value
- 12189
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e5cee391c2cafd2b9e28ebf350b4935bb1175c2 OP_EQUAL
- address
- 3QsxtCPLfAeT4JBhMQyajHCqgLFxKx86nH